Parallel Strong's
Holman Christian Standard Bible
a heart that plots wicked schemes, feet eager to run to evil,

New American Standard Bible
A heart that devises wicked plans, Feet that run rapidly to evil,

King James Bible
An heart that deviseth wicked imaginations, feet that be swift in running to mischief,
Parallel Verses
International Standard Version
a heart crafting evil plans, feet running swiftly to wickedness,

American Standard Version
A heart that deviseth wicked purposes, Feet that are swift in running to mischief,

Young's Literal Translation
A heart devising thoughts of vanity -- Feet hasting to run to evil --
